Why You Need a Gun Safe

If you own a gun, you should have a gun safe. Period. Any firearm collector, enthusiast or expert will tell you the same. And it’s not just about safety either, there are many, many reasons that every responsible gun owner should have and use a good gun safe.

Although it’s not the only reason, gun safety is a big part of using a gun safe. The more guns you own, the more reasons to have a gun safe. For people that own one handgun for protection, for instance, you can get away with maybe a wall safe or even a locked drawer. This is because you only have one gun and it’s ammunition to keep track of.

For hunters, collectors or other gun enthusiasts who own several guns, gun safety is especially important because you have to keep track of many potentially deadly items. In this case, an actual gun safe is recommended. Gun safes come in many sizes, shapes and features to accommodate the type and number of guns you own.

By keeping all of you firearms and ammunition in a secure gun safe, you can rest assured that you are doing everything possible to prevent a child (or anyone inexperienced with firearms) from gaining access to these weapons. Every year, children die in accidents related to firearms. Using a proper gun safe prevents those you care about from falling into those statistics.

Owning and using a gun safe is also a great way to keep your guns in good shape and keep track of your firearm accessories and ammunition. Large gun safes often have shelving and areas to keep accessories as well. A large gun safe with storage for all your guns, your ammunition, scopes and other accessories is a great way to keep all of these items organized and secure.

Gun safes can also prevent damage to your firearms in case of fire. Many gun safe manufacturers offer products with fire protection ratings in addition to security features. This is a great way to protect your investment of a very valuable gun, an antique or a firearm with irreplaceable sentimental value or history.

If you carry other valuables in your home a gun safe can also act as an all-around safe. Many people own large gun safes to store not only their firearms but important documents, jewelry, cash, etc. Since you are already investing in securing your firearms from fire and theft, why not get a larger safe to store other items you want to protect and secure?
